CC3200MOD: CC3200MOD Setting PIN48 &50 between GPIO and ADC function

if my design may switch some PINs between GPIO and ADC function, and my ADC reference voltage is setting as 1.5V, but when my FW assign this PIN as ADC function but input voltage level is 3.3V, will it damange the ADC module of CC3200?

  • Hi Erik,

    Do not feed 3.3 V into the ADC.

    The maximum voltage to the ADC is 1.46 V full scale (1.8 V absolute). The ADC inputs are tolerant up to 1.8 V versus the 3.6 V tolerance of the digital pads.

    To switch between the GPIO and ADC: take care to prevent accidental damage to the ADC inputs by first disabling the output buffers of the digital I/Os corresponding to the desired ADC channel, e.g., convert to a Hi-Z state, and THEN the respective pass switches should be enabled, e.g., S7, S8, S9. S10.

    For more information on the drive strength and reset states for the analog and digital multiplexed pins, please refer to section 3.5 of the CC3200MOD datasheet found at http://ti.com/lit/swrs166
